@Diehard657 жыл бұрын
I'm not familiar with your car to offer an answer to your question. You should become familiar with what offset is and what it will do to the position of your wheel/tire. For example the difference between a +25 and a +35 would result in the +35 locating your inboard side of your wheel/tire 10mm(or slightly more then 3/8") closer to your suspension and inner side of your wheel well. You should find out what your existing wheel offset and width is and determine how any change, if any, would impact the current clearance. @jfm0417896 жыл бұрын
The wheels don’t give you negative camber. Your suspension does. It depend how your car is set up, but on most cars you buy a camber kit and extend it. Usually you could get that taken care of, when you get your car aligned.
